Great specifications. 300W RMS. Beware - SPL is rated at 2.83V - subtract 3dB from the 93 dB SPL values to compare to subs with dual 8 ohm voice coils with 1W input. Full 0.5" cone excursion.
Two of these wired in series then together in parallel will present a 4 ohm load to your single channel amp. You could also wire each in series to present an 8 ohm load to a 2 channel amp.
Infinity is better known for clean sound than sheer volume or power handling, but in a car, these will just rattle your bones with even a modest amp and a ported enclosure.
